Violet pescatoria orchid, Pescatoria violacea
Violet pescatoria orchid, Pescatoria violacea (Huntleya violacea). Handcoloured lithograph by L. Stroobant from Louis van Houtte and Charles Lemaires Flowers of the Gardens and Hothouses of Europe, Flore des Serres et des Jardins de l Europe, Ghent, Belgium, 1851

This exquisite handcoloured lithograph showcases the enchanting beauty of the Violet Pescatoria Orchid, scientifically known as Pescatoria violacea, or Huntleya violacea. The image is taken from the esteemed horticultural publication "Flowers of the Gardens and Hothouses of Europe," authored by Louis van Houtte and Charles Lemaires and published in Ghent, Belgium, in 1851. The Violet Pescatoria Orchid is a rare and captivating species, characterized by its delicate, violet-hued flowers. The intricate details of the petals, sepals, and labellum are masterfully captured in this lithograph, revealing the delicate balance and harmony of its unique structure.
